    How to calculate pressure in a container
    A rigid container holding 5 moles of oxygen and 3 mole of hydrogen has a pressure of 24 kpa. What is the pressure in the container if all the oxygen is removed?

    I suggest you think about the Ideal Gas Law - if temperature and volume are constant, how does P vary with n (where n = moles of gas in the container)?
